Original description:
I know this is very near to another cache but I had to hide one here. I grew up here - lived at 13 Dietz Ave., S. and remember this area before it was developed. It was practically our backyard and we had many adventures here as children. In 1962 when I was 6 my father carved my name in a beech tree near to the cache site. (Look for Tim R 62 about 15 meters SE of the cache near the top of the hill. We were lucky the tree survived the development.)
